MESSIAH MESSENGER Published by MESSIAH LUTHERAN CHURCH www.messiahsouth.org Phone: 570-326-9171 e-mail address: messiahoffice@comcast.net May 16, 2018 VOL. 76 NO. 20 The New Secretary As many of you may know, Linda Herbst is retiring at the end of May as Messiah s church secretary after 19 years of dedicated service. You may also know that someone named Wilma Reeder has been hired to try to fill her shoes. Who is Wilma? I am Wilma, a lifelong Lutheran. I was baptized by Reverend Wayne Peterman and grew up in St. Matthew s Lutheran Church on Pearl Street in Newberry. Later I would become a member of St. Luke Evangelical Lutheran Church and both my children, Jennifer and Marc would be baptized by Reverend Francis Bell. Much, much later my granddaughter would be baptized in St. Luke s by Pastor Anke Deibler. I am especially excited to be a part of Messiah s family because my great-great uncle, Dr. Robert G. Bannen served as a pastor in the church s early years. One of the first things you will discover about me is that I love photography as I will soon be sharing my photos on Messiah s Facebook page. Over time as we learn more about each other I hope we all will become good friends. The Library Corner Highlighted Books for the Week: Children - The Pentecost Story - The story of the coming of the Holy Spirit - This book is one of our Arch Books on the spinner in the library. It shares the story of the church's beginnings. Reading level is 3rd grade. Great book for classes as well as individuals and families to read. Adult - The Freedom of a Christian 1520 - the Annotated Luther Study Edition This book provides fresh translations of a dozen core Luther texts from the pd. 1517 to 1520. Public statements, sermons, major treatises, and letters that were previously scattered widely across five different volumes of the American Edition of Luther's Works (plus the welcome addition of the lesser-known Sermon on Indulgences and Grace, which doesn't appear in Luther's Works.) If you like reading about Luther, you'll really enjoy this book put together by Timothy Wengert. This book is in the Reformation/Lutheran History section of our library.
